O GitLab é o primeiro aplicativo único para todos os estágios do ciclo de vida do DevOps. Somente o GitLab permite DevOps simultâneos, desbloqueando as restrições das organizações do conjunto de ferramentas. O GitLab fornece visibilidade inigualável, níveis mais altos de eficiência e governança abrangente. Isso torna o ciclo de vida do software três vezes mais rápido, melhorando radicalmente a velocidade dos negócios.

GitLab is a single application for the

complete DevOps lifecycle.

Plan
Create
Verify
Package
Release
Configure
Monitor
Secure

Independentemente do seu processo, o GitLab fornece poderosas ferramentas de planejamento para manter todos sincronizados

O GitLab permite o planejamento e o gerenciamento de portfólio por meio de epics, grupos (programas) e milestones para organizar e acompanhar o progresso. Independentemente da sua metodologia de Waterfall para DevOps, a abordagem simples e flexível do GitLab no planejamento atende às necessidades de pequenas equipes á grandes empresas. O GitLab ajuda as equipes a organizar, planejar, alinhar e acompanhar o trabalho do projeto para garantir que as mesmas trabalhem nas coisas certas no momento certo, e mantenham a visibilidade de ponta a ponta e a rastreabilidade dos problemas ao longo do ciclo de vida da entrega.

Crie, visualize e gerencie dados de código do projeto através de poderosas ferramentas de ramificação

GitLab ajuda as equipes a projetar, desenvolver e gerenciar com segurança códigos e dados de projetos a partir de um único sistema de controle de versão distribuída, para permitir uma rápida interação e entrega de valor comercial. Os repositórios do GitLab fornecem uma fonte escalável e unicamente confiável para colaboração em projetos e código, o que permite que as equipes sejam produtivas sem interromper seus fluxos de trabalho.

Mantenha rigorosos padrões de qualidade para o código de produção com testes e relatórios automáticos

O GitLab ajuda as equipes de entrega a adotar uma integração contínua para automatizar as construções, a integração e a verificação do código. Os recursos de IC líderes do setor no GitLab permitem testes automatizados, testes de segurança de análise estática, testes de segurança de análise dinâmica e análise de qualidade de código para fornecer feedback rápido a desenvolvedores e testadores sobre a qualidade de seu código. Com pipelines que permitem testes simultâneos e execução paralela, as equipes obtêm insights rapidamente sobre cada commit, permitindo que eles forneçam códigos de maior qualidade mais rapidamente.

Faça deploys rapidamente e em grande escala com nosso Docker Container Registry integrado

O GitLab ajuda as equipes a agrupar seus aplicativos e gerenciar seus contêineres com um registro de contêiner seguro e privado para suas imagens do Docker. O GitLab Container Registry não é apenas um registro independente; está completamente integrado ao GitLab. Agora você pode usar facilmente suas imagens no GitLab CI, criar imagens específicas para tags ou ramificações e muito mais. Nosso Container Registry é totalmente integrado ao gerenciamento do repositório Git e sai da caixa com o GitLab, o que significa que o nosso Container Registry integrado não requer instalação adicional. Ele permite fácil upload e download de imagens do GitLab CI.

O CI/CD integrado do GitLab permite que você envie o código rapidamente, seja para um ou mil servidores

O GitLab ajuda as equipes a automatizar o lançamento e a entrega de suas aplicações para permitir que eles encurtem o ciclo de vida da entrega, simplifiquem os processos manuais e acelerem a velocidade da equipe. Com a Entrega Contínua (CD), incorporada ao pipeline, a implementação pode ser automatizada em vários ambientes, como preparação e produção, e suporta recursos avançados, como canary deployments. Como a configuração e a definição do aplicativo são controladas e gerenciadas por versão, é fácil configurar e implantar seu aplicativo sob demanda.

Configure seus aplicativos e infraestrutura

O GitLab ajuda as equipes a configurar e gerenciar seus ambientes de desenvolvimento. Integrações sólidas com o Kubernetes simplificam o esforço para definir e configurar a infraestrutura necessária para suportar seu aplicativo. Proteja o acesso a detalhes importantes de configuração da infraestrutura, como senhas e informações de login, usando “variáveis secretas” para limitar o acesso a apenas usuários e processos autorizados.

Monitore automaticamente as métricas para que você saiba como qualquer alteração no código afeta seu ambiente de produção

Você precisa de feedback sobre qual é o efeito do seu release para fazer o gerenciamento do mesmo. Obtenha monitoramento embutido, veja a mudança de código ao lado do impacto que ele tem, para que você possa responder de forma mais rápida e eficaz. Não há necessidade de babysit deployment para obter feedback manualmente. Detecte automaticamente bugs em seu código e evite que ele afete a maioria dos usuários.

Recursos de segurança integrados ao seu ciclo de vida do desenvolvimento

O GitLab oferece testes de segurança de aplicativos estáticos (SAST), testes de segurança de aplicativos dinâmicos (DAST), varredura de contêiner e varredura de dependência para ajudá-lo a desenvolver aplicações seguras.

Escalabilidade

O GlitLab foi testado em battle-tested para ser dimensionado para mais de 1.000.000 de usuários GitLab.com.

Integração

Integre com o GitLab usando uma API abrangente e integrações embutidas em outros serviços.

Segurança

Proteja seus dados e recursos mais preciosos no GitLab com confiança.

Vísivel

  • Veja tudo que importa
  • Sem espera na sincronização
  • Gerencie projetos, não ferramentas
  • Otimize o ciclo de vida

Eficiente

  • Colabore sem ter que esperar
  • Comece imediatamente
  • Trabalhe simultaneamente
  • Sem mais interferências

Governança

  • Desenvolva e opere com confiança
  • Segurança embutida na ferramenta
  • Simplicidade na gestão dos usuários
  • Auditoria acelerada

Conheça nossos clientes